OpenAI dévoile Codex : un agent d'ingénierie logicielle propulsé par l'IA

Le 16 mai 2025, OpenAI a officiellement lancé Codex, un agent d’ingénierie logicielle basé sur l’IA qui représente une avancée significative dans l’automatisation du développement de logiciels. Cette nouvelle technologie, intégrée à ChatGPT, est capable de travailler simultanément sur plusieurs tâches d’ingénierie logicielle et promet de transformer radicalement les flux de travail des développeurs en réduisant considérablement le temps consacré aux tâches répétitives.

Caractéristiques techniques de Codex

Codex est propulsé par codex-1, une version spécialisée du modèle de raisonnement o3 d’OpenAI, spécifiquement optimisée pour les tâches d’ingénierie logicielle4. Cette architecture permet à Codex de produire un code de meilleure qualité, décrit comme « plus propre » par rapport aux versions précédentes des modèles d’OpenAI4. Une des innovations majeures de ce système réside dans sa capacité à adhérer plus précisément aux instructions données et à tester de manière itérative le code qu’il produit jusqu’à obtenir des résultats satisfaisants4.

Pour garantir la sécurité, l’agent Codex s’exécute dans un environnement virtuel isolé et sécurisé dans le cloud4. Cette architecture permet d’éviter les problèmes potentiels de sécurité tout en offrant la puissance de calcul nécessaire pour exécuter les tâches d’ingénierie complexes.

Contrairement à ses prédécesseurs qui fonctionnaient principalement comme des assistants de programmation en temps réel, Codex se démarque par sa capacité à travailler de manière asynchrone sur plusieurs tâches simultanément, ce qui représente un changement de paradigme significatif dans l’interaction entre les développeurs et les outils d’IA1.

Capacités et fonctionnalités principales

Codex est conçu pour gérer une variété de tâches d’ingénierie logicielle, notamment :

  • La refactorisation de code existant
  • Le renommage de variables et fonctions
  • L’écriture de tests automatisés
  • L’échafaudage de nouvelles fonctionnalités
  • La connexion de différents composants logiciels
  • La correction de bugs
  • La rédaction de documentation technique1

L’agent est également capable de s’intégrer avec GitHub et d’autres outils de développement, facilitant ainsi son incorporation dans les flux de travail existants des équipes de développement1.

Applications et utilisations actuelles

Adoption interne chez OpenAI

Les équipes techniques d’OpenAI ont déjà intégré Codex dans leur boîte à outils quotidienne. Selon les informations officielles, les ingénieurs l’utilisent principalement pour déléguer des tâches répétitives et bien définies qui pourraient autrement interrompre leur concentration1. Cette délégation permet aux développeurs de rester concentrés sur les aspects créatifs et stratégiques de leur travail.

OpenAI rapporte que ses équipes développent de nouvelles habitudes de travail autour de Codex, notamment pour le triage des problèmes de garde, la planification des tâches en début de journée, et la délégation du travail de fond pour maintenir leur productivité1.

Partenaires externes et cas d’utilisation

Avant le lancement public, OpenAI a collaboré avec un groupe restreint de testeurs externes pour mieux comprendre les performances de Codex dans divers environnements de développement. Parmi ces partenaires précoces :

  • Cisco explore comment Codex peut aider leurs équipes d’ingénierie à concrétiser plus rapidement des idées ambitieuses1.
  • Temporal utilise Codex pour accélérer le développement de fonctionnalités, déboguer des problèmes, écrire et exécuter des tests, et refactoriser des bases de code volumineuses1.
  • Kodiak emploie Codex pour créer des outils de débogage, améliorer la couverture des tests et refactoriser le code, accélérant ainsi le développement de leur technologie de conduite autonome Kodiak Driver. Codex sert également d’outil de référence précieux, aidant les ingénieurs à comprendre les parties moins familières du système en fournissant un contexte pertinent et un historique des modifications1.

Impact potentiel sur l’industrie du développement logiciel

Relation avec le travail des développeurs humains

Contrairement à certaines craintes initiales, Codex ne semble pas destiné à remplacer entièrement les ingénieurs logiciels, mais plutôt à transformer leur façon de travailler. Selon une étude citée dans les résultats de recherche, l’écriture de code ne représente que moins de 20% du temps d’un développeur2. Les ingénieurs consacrent une part importante de leur journée à des activités comme la concertation avec leurs collègues, la rédaction de spécifications de conception et la mise à niveau des piles logicielles existantes2.

Dans cette optique, Codex apparaît davantage comme un outil d’amplification des capacités des développeurs que comme un substitut. Il permet aux ingénieurs de déléguer les aspects les plus répétitifs et mécaniques de la programmation pour se concentrer sur des tâches à plus haute valeur ajoutée nécessitant créativité et jugement humain.

Transformation des flux de travail de développement

OpenAI envisage "un avenir où les développeurs pilotent le travail qu’ils veulent posséder et délèguent le reste à des agents - progressant plus rapidement et étant plus productifs avec l’IA"1. Cette vision suggère une évolution fondamentale dans la façon dont le code est produit.

Tandis que la collaboration en temps réel avec des outils d’IA est déjà devenue une norme de l’industrie, OpenAI croit que le flux de travail asynchrone et multi-agent introduit par Codex dans ChatGPT deviendra la méthode de facto pour produire du code de haute qualité1.

Vision future et développements prévus

OpenAI a esquissé une feuille de route ambitieuse pour l’évolution de Codex dans les prochaines années. L’entreprise prévoit de faire converger deux modes d’interaction - le pairage en temps réel et la délégation de tâches - vers une expérience unifiée1.

Les développements futurs incluent :

  • Des flux de travail d’agents plus interactifs et flexibles
  • La possibilité pour les développeurs de fournir des conseils en cours de tâche
  • La collaboration sur les stratégies de mise en œuvre
  • La réception de mises à jour proactives sur l’avancement des tâches
  • Des intégrations plus profondes avec les outils existants : après GitHub, OpenAI prévoit des connexions avec Codex CLI, ChatGPT Desktop, et même des systèmes de suivi des problèmes ou d’intégration continue1

Conclusion

Le lancement de Codex par OpenAI marque une étape significative dans l’évolution des outils d’assistance à la programmation basés sur l’IA. Plutôt qu’un simple générateur de code, Codex se présente comme un véritable agent d’ingénierie logicielle capable de travailler de manière autonome sur plusieurs tâches en parallèle.

Si les premiers retours d’expérience semblent prometteurs, avec des gains de productivité rapportés par les testeurs précoces, l’impact à long terme sur les métiers du développement reste à déterminer. OpenAI reconnaît d’ailleurs collaborer avec des partenaires pour mieux comprendre les implications d’une adoption généralisée des agents sur les flux de travail des développeurs et le développement des compétences à différents niveaux et dans différentes régions géographiques1.

L’ingénierie logicielle apparaît comme l’une des premières industries à connaître des gains de productivité significatifs grâce à l’IA, ouvrant de nouvelles possibilités pour les individus et les petites équipes. Cette innovation pourrait redéfinir fondamentalement la façon dont le logiciel est conçu et développé dans les années à venir, tout en soulevant d’importantes questions sur l’évolution des compétences et des pratiques dans le domaine.

Citations:

  1. https://openai.com/index/introducing-codex/
  2. Codex vs Programmers: Can the Text Generator Kill Coders?
  3. The Codex Roadmap for 2025 and Beyond
  4. OpenAI launches Codex, an AI coding agent, in ChatGPT | TechCrunch
  5. ChatGPT is getting an AI coding agent | The Verge
  6. https://github.com/openai/codex
  7. https://techcrunch.com/2025/04/16/openai-debuts-codex-cli-an-open-source-coding-tool-for-terminals/
  8. http://www.bundle.app/en/technologie/openai-launches-codex-an-ai-coding-agent-in-chatgpt-e630df75-90b7-408e-b04d-26d1f94930c4
  9. https://arstechnica.com/ai/2025/05/openai-introduces-codex-its-first-full-fledged-ai-agent-for-coding/
  10. https://openai.com/codex/
  11. https://x.com/TechCrunch/status/1923393764308951103
  12. https://venturebeat.com/programming-development/openai-launches-research-preview-of-codex-ai-software-engineering-agent-for-developers-with-parallel-tasking/
  13. https://www.reddit.com/r/singularity/comments/1ko3mxq/openai_introducing_codex_software_engineering/
  14. https://news.ycombinator.com/item?id=44006345
  15. https://developers.slashdot.org/story/25/05/16/2052243/openai-launches-codex-an-ai-coding-agent-in-chatgpt
  16. https://indianexpress.com/article/technology/artificial-intelligence/openai-new-codex-cli-ai-coding-agent-open-source-9949235/
  17. https://techcrunch.com/2025/04/25/anthropic-sent-a-takedown-notice-to-a-dev-trying-to-reverse-engineer-its-coding-tool/
  18. https://www.devprojournal.com/technology-trends/ai/codex-developer-replacement-or-development-enhancement/
  19. https://www.linkedin.com/pulse/codex-march-updates-codexstorage-wviie
  20. https://www.linkedin.com/posts/planetoftheweb_openai-launches-codex-an-ai-coding-agent-activity-7329169636174802944-kVv9
  21. https://www.theverge.com/2024/11/27/24307525/android-leaders-dev-agents-ai-agent-operating-system-startup
  22. https://www.reddit.com/r/LocalLLaMA/comments/1ko86xz/claude_code_and_openai_codex_will_increase_demand/
  23. https://dida.do/blog/codex
  24. https://www.codex.io/product
  25. https://www.appbrain.com/app/codex/com.iris.codex
  26. https://www.novelcrafter.com/help/faq/codex/codex-limits